Understanding Criminal Charges in New Jersey

In New Jersey offenses fall into two main categories, and where your case is heard depends on which category your charge falls under.

Indictable offenses are New Jersey’s equivalent of felonies. They are graded by degree (first, second, third, and fourth) and they are prosecuted in the Superior Court of the county where the offense occurred. A first degree crime carries 10 to 20 years in state prison, a second degree crime carries 5 to 10 years, a third degree crime carries 3 to 5 years, and a fourth degree crime carries up to 18 months. Common indictable charges include aggravated assault, unlawful possession of a weapon, drug distribution, burglary, robbery, and theft offenses.

Disorderly persons offenses are less serious charges heard in the municipal court of the town where the incident occurred. A disorderly persons offense carries up to 6 months in county jail and a fine of up to $1,000. Even though these cases are heard in local courts, a conviction still creates a criminal record that can follow you for years. Common examples include simple assault, shoplifting, harassment, and possession of drug paraphernalia.

DWI/DUI and traffic violations are also heard in municipal court. While a DWI is technically a traffic offense in New Jersey rather than a crime, the consequences are severe: license suspension or ignition interlock, thousands of dollars in fines and surcharges, and possible jail time for repeat offenses.

Why the Court Your Case Is Heard In Matters

Every municipal court in New Jersey has its own judge, its own prosecutor, and its own way of doing things. The plea policies, the calendar, even how the court handles discovery requests can differ from one town to the next. The same is true at the county level. The Superior Court in Hackensack does not run like the Superior Court in Newark. An attorney who regularly appears in the courtroom where your case will be heard knows what arguments work, what outcomes are realistic, and how to position your case for the best result. What a Criminal Defense Attorney Does for You

From your first appearance through resolution, we handle every stage of your case. We review the evidence against you, including police reports, body camera and dashcam footage, breath test records, and lab results, and we look for the weaknesses: an unlawful stop, an improper search, a botched 20-minute observation period before an Alcotest, a chain-of-custody problem. We file the motions that can get evidence suppressed or charges dismissed. Where the evidence is strong, we negotiate. That means pursuing downgrades from indictable charges to disorderly persons offenses, amendments to no-point violations, or admission into diversionary programs like Pre-Trial Intervention (PTI) or conditional discharge that can keep your record clean. And when a trial is the right move, we try the case.
